SRI LANKA COAST GUARD RECEIVED DRONES FROM THE AUSTRALIAN BORDER FORCE

The SLCG has received twelve (12) drones and the relevant auxiliary equipment from the Australian Border Force (ABF) which will enhance the operational shoreline surveillance and response activities in the Coast Guard. The SLCG is a key partner of the ABF, particularly in its efforts in countering people smuggling and other forms of transnational crime in Sri Lanka’s maritime domain.

SLCG BRINGS ASHORE AN ILL FISHERMAN FOR TREATMENT

Sri Lanka Coast Guard rendered assistance to bring ashore an ill fisherman and transferred him to the hospital for treatment on the night of 16th January 2023. The fisherman was suffering from chest pain while aboard a local multiday fishing vessel that was operating off the Beruwala area.

COAST GUARD RECOVERED SEA TURTLE EGGS

The collective effort of Coast Guard personnel attached to Life-Saving Posts Mirissa, Hikkaduwa, Unawatuna, Wellawaththa, Mount Lavinia and Panadura recovered 1743 numbers of a Sea turtle eggs from places close to their natural habitat during the period from 01st to 07th January 2023. Recovered eggs being conserved at the locations near respective lifesaving posts.

SRI LANKA COAST GUARD APPREHENDED TWO FISHING VESSELS WITH ILLEGALLY HARVESTED DRIED SHARK FISH AND SHARK FINS

Sri Lanka Coast Guard personnel deployed at Negombo and Beruwala Fishery Harbour for fishery monitoring and regulating duties arrested two Multiday Fishing Trawlers along with 14 fishermen in possession of illegally harvested Shark fins and shark fish on 05th January 2023.
